Zenity Raises $125 Million for AI Security

Businesses are now letting AI agents perform real tasks and access sensitive data. This shift creates major security risks that require new protective measures.
Zenity just raised 125 million dollars to tackle this challenge. Investors like Norwest and SoftBank backed the round to help the company grow its platform.
Companies need these tools to stay secure as they move AI out of testing and into daily operations. This funding will help Zenity scale its technology to meet that growing demand.
